#274079 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#274079 is composed of 15.3% red, 25.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 47.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 221.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#274079 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e80f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#274079 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#274079 has RGB values of R:39, G:64,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2572409.

Hex triplet 274079 #274079
RGB Decimal 39, 64, 121 rgb(39,64,121)
RGB Percent 15.3, 25.1, 47.5 rgb(15.3%,25.1%,47.5%)
CMYK 68, 47, 0, 53
HSL 221.7°, 51.3, 31.4 hsl(221.7,51.3%,31.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 221.7°, 67.8, 47.5
Web Safe 333366 #333366
CIE-LAB 28.056, 10.514, -35.455
XYZ 6.121, 5.478, 18.823
xyY 0.201, 0.18, 5.478
CIE-LCH 28.056, 36.981, 286.517
CIE-LUV 28.056, -10.475, -46.594
Hunter-Lab 23.406, 5.718, -31.298
Binary 00100111, 01000000, 01111001

Shades and Tints of #274079

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#274079 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#3f3f3f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#3a3f4b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#2f4a80 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#194d7e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#0d5359 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#2c467d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1e487c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#164c64 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
